Conclusion
Daiwa Crosscast Surf 35 SCW QD Type R clearly outshines Daiwa QR 750 / QC 750 QC 750X, offering significantly better performance in maximum drag (15kg / 33,07lbs) and ball bearings (3). While Daiwa QR 750 / QC 750 QC 750X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a Crosscast Surf 35 SCW QD Type R is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
